Thank you for the clarification, Lief.

To ensure I don't misunderstand, are you using your Zoneedit Username and Password or your Zoneedit Username and Dynamic Authentication Token in your Dynamic DNS Settings within your router? That makes a difference. You must use the DYN Token to authenticate when updating Dynamic DNS.
